July 22nd, 2021
The COVID vaccination will not be mandatory under the current Czech government, PM Andrej Babis said today during his visit of the hospital in Nachod in the Hradec Kralove Region. Health Minister Adam Vojtech said he shared this view. The Czech Republic is to hold general election on October 8-9. To be clear, no vaccination, be it of the public or health professionals, will be ever made compulsory under this government, Babis stressed. He added this was to be debated by the next government.
